# 缺乏对加密流量的有效检查:网络安全的新挑战与AI技术的应对策略
## 引言
随着互联网技术的迅猛发展,加密技术在保障数据传输安全方面发挥了重要作用。然而,加密流量的普及也带来了新的网络安全挑战:传统的安全检测工具在面对加密流量时显得力不从心。本文将深入探讨缺乏对加密流量有效检查的问题,并分析AI技术在解决这一难题中的应用场景和解决方案。
## 一、加密流量的现状与挑战
### 1.1 加密流量的普及
近年来,HTTPS、VPN等加密技术的广泛应用,使得网络流量中的加密比例大幅提升。据统计,全球超过80%的网络流量已实现加密。加密技术有效保护了数据传输的安全性,防止了数据泄露和篡改。
### 1.2 传统安全检测的困境
然而,加密流量的普及也给网络安全带来了新的挑战。传统的安全检测工具如防火墙、入侵检测系统(IDS)等,主要依赖于对明文流量的分析。面对加密流量,这些工具无法直接解析内容,导致安全检测能力大幅下降。
### 1.3 安全隐患的增加
缺乏对加密流量的有效检查,使得恶意软件、数据泄露等安全威胁更容易隐藏在加密流量中。攻击者可以利用加密技术绕过安全检测,实施更加隐蔽的攻击行为,给企业和个人带来巨大的安全风险。
## 二、AI技术在网络安全中的应用
### 2.1 AI技术的优势
AI技术具有强大的数据处理和模式识别能力,能够在海量数据中快速发现异常行为。相较于传统方法,AI技术在处理复杂、动态的网络安全问题时表现出更高的效率和准确性。
### 2.2 AI在网络安全中的常见应用
#### 2.2.1 异常检测
AI可以通过机器学习算法对正常流量进行建模,实时监测流量行为,发现与正常模式不符的异常流量。这种方法不依赖于具体的攻击特征,能够有效识别未知威胁。
#### 2.2.2 恶意代码识别
AI技术可以对恶意代码的特征进行深度学习,构建高精度的识别模型。通过对加密流量中的文件进行解密和分析,AI能够识别出隐藏的恶意代码。
#### 2.2.3 行为分析
AI可以对用户和系统的行为进行持续监控和分析,发现异常行为模式。例如,通过分析用户的登录时间、访问路径等,AI可以识别出潜在的账户盗用行为。
## 三、AI技术在加密流量检查中的应用场景
### 3.1 流量特征分析
#### 3.1.1 流量元数据分析
AI可以对加密流量的元数据(如IP地址、端口号、流量大小等)进行深度分析,发现异常模式。例如,异常的流量大小或频繁的连接请求可能预示着恶意行为。
#### 3.1.2 流量行为建模
通过机器学习算法,AI可以对正常流量的行为模式进行建模,实时监测加密流量的行为,发现与正常模式不符的异常行为。
### 3.2 加密流量解密与分析
#### 3.2.1 部分解密技术
在某些场景下,AI可以结合部分解密技术,对加密流量进行部分解密,获取关键信息进行分析。例如,通过分析加密流量的加密协议和加密算法,AI可以尝试部分解密,发现隐藏的恶意内容。
#### 3.2.2 统计分析
即使无法完全解密,AI也可以通过对加密流量的统计分析,发现异常模式。例如,通过对加密流量的熵值、字节分布等统计特征进行分析,AI可以识别出潜在的恶意流量。
### 3.3 深度学习与模式识别
#### 3.3.1 深度学习模型
AI可以通过深度学习模型对加密流量进行特征提取和模式识别。例如,卷积神经网络(CNN)和循环神经网络(RNN)等深度学习算法,能够在海量数据中自动提取特征,发现隐藏的攻击模式。
#### 3.3.2 联邦学习
联邦学习是一种分布式机器学习技术,可以在不泄露数据隐私的情况下,联合多个机构的数据进行模型训练。通过联邦学习,AI可以在保护数据隐私的前提下,提升对加密流量的检测能力。
## 四、解决方案与实施策略
### 4.1 构建综合安全检测平台
#### 4.1.1 多层次检测架构
构建多层次的安全检测架构,结合传统检测工具和AI技术,实现对加密流量的全面检测。例如,第一层使用传统防火墙进行基础过滤,第二层使用AI技术进行深度分析。
#### 4.1.2 实时监控与响应
建立实时监控与响应机制,及时发现和处理异常流量。通过AI技术的实时分析,快速识别潜在威胁,并采取相应的防护措施。
### 4.2 数据共享与协同防御
#### 4.2.1 数据共享平台
建立数据共享平台,促进各安全机构之间的数据共享与合作。通过共享威胁情报,提升整体的安全防御能力。
#### 4.2.2 协同防御机制
构建协同防御机制,联合多个安全机构和企业的力量,共同应对加密流量中的安全威胁。通过协同防御,提升整体的安全防护水平。
### 4.3 持续优化与更新
#### 4.3.1 模型持续训练
AI模型需要持续训练和优化,以适应不断变化的网络环境和攻击手段。通过定期更新训练数据,提升模型的检测精度。
#### 4.3.2 技术创新与应用
持续关注网络安全领域的新技术、新方法,及时引入和应用最新的AI技术,提升对加密流量的检测能力。
## 五、案例分析
### 5.1 案例一:某企业的加密流量检测实践
某大型企业在面对日益增长的加密流量时,采用了AI技术进行安全检测。通过构建多层次的安全检测平台,结合流量特征分析和深度学习模型,成功识别出多起隐藏在加密流量中的恶意攻击,有效提升了企业的网络安全防护能力。
### 5.2 案例二:联邦学习在加密流量检测中的应用
某安全机构联合多家企业,采用联邦学习技术进行加密流量检测。通过在不泄露数据隐私的前提下,联合多家企业的数据进行模型训练,成功提升了模型的检测精度,实现了协同防御。
## 六、结论与展望
### 6.1 结论
缺乏对加密流量的有效检查是当前网络安全面临的重要挑战。AI技术凭借其强大的数据处理和模式识别能力,为解决这一难题提供了新的思路和方法。通过构建综合安全检测平台、数据共享与协同防御、持续优化与更新等策略,可以有效提升对加密流量的检测能力,保障网络安全。
### 6.2 展望
未来,随着AI技术的不断发展和应用,对加密流量的检测将更加精准和高效。同时,随着联邦学习、隐私保护等技术的应用,数据共享与协同防御将更加广泛和深入。通过多方合作和技术创新,网络安全将迎来更加美好的未来。
---
本文通过对缺乏对加密流量有效检查问题的深入分析,结合AI技术在网络安全中的应用场景和解决方案,提出了切实可行的应对策略。希望本文的研究能够为网络安全领域的从业者提供有益的参考和启示。